Prevalence of obesity, female in Libya
Libya: Prevalence of obesity, female was 41.9% in 2024. ▲ Rising
Prevalence of obesity, female in Libya, 1980–2024
Source: World Health Organization (WHO):Global Health Observatory Data Repository. Measured in % of female population ages 18+.
Analysis
The most recent figure for prevalence of obesity, female in Libya is 41.9%,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 45 years on record.
The figure is up 0.1% on the previous year and up 3.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, prevalence of obesity, female in Libya peaked at 41.9%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 21.4%, in 1980.
That places Libya 37th out of 196 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 45 years of available data.

Libya compared with similar countries
- Libya's 41.9% is above the median for upper middle income countries, which is 32.7%, 1.3× the median. (58 countries reporting)
- Libya's 41.9% is above the median for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an, which is 38.4%, 1.1× the median. (23 countries reporting)

About this data
Prevalence of obesity adult is the percentage of adults ages 18 and over whose Body Mass Index (BMI) is 30 kg/m² or higher. Body Mass Index (BMI) is a simple index of weight-for-height, or the weight in kilograms divided by the square of the height in meters.
